Can AI models reliably forecast extreme weather events? By Shruti Nath & Tim Palmer

Can AI models reliably forecast extreme weather events? More-rigorous testing is required before artificial-intelligence approaches are widely adopted by public forecasting agencies. By Shruti Nath & Tim Palmer https://www.nature.com/articles/d41586-026-00842-z?utm_source=Live+Audience&utm_campaign=d133f27161-nature-briefing-daily-20260319&utm_medium=email&utm_term=0_-33f35e09ea-50432164 Improvements in weather forecasting rank high among science’s success stories of the twentieth century1. Back in the 1970s, there were four tropical cyclones that killed tens of thousands or even hundreds of thousands of people, whereas today these storms rarely cause more than a few dozen deaths.
